What is Valsartan, Hydrochlorothiazide used for?

Co-Diovan is a combination medication used to manage high blood pressure. It contains valsartan, an angiotensin II receptor blocker, and hydrochlorothiazide, a diuretic. This combination is often prescribed to help lower blood pressure when a single medication is not effective. People may wonder, 'What is Co-Diovan used for?' It is primarily used for hypertension management.

What are the side effects of Valsartan, Hydrochlorothiazide?

Common effects of Co-Diovan may include dizziness, fatigue, and dehydration due to its diuretic component. Some users might experience changes in electrolyte levels. It is important to stay hydrated while taking this medication.

What precautions apply to Valsartan, Hydrochlorothiazide?

Co-Diovan should be used with caution in individuals with kidney or liver issues. It is important to follow the advice of a healthcare provider regarding diet and fluid intake. Regular monitoring may be necessary to check for potential side effects.

What does Valsartan, Hydrochlorothiazide interact with?

Co-Diovan may interact with other medications, including certain pain relievers, NSAIDs, and other blood pressure medications. Alcohol can also affect the effectiveness of Co-Diovan. Always inform your healthcare provider about all medications you are taking.
